2020-04-15 18:07:54 +02:00
|
|
|
# eslint
|
|
|
|
|
2023-05-23 07:41:15 +02:00
|
|
|
> Rozszerzalne narzędzie lintowania dla JavaScript i JSX.
|
2020-04-15 19:28:19 +02:00
|
|
|
> Więcej informacji: <https://eslint.org>.
|
2020-04-15 18:07:54 +02:00
|
|
|
|
2023-05-23 07:41:15 +02:00
|
|
|
- Stwórz plik konfiguracyjny ESlint:
|
2020-04-15 18:07:54 +02:00
|
|
|
|
|
|
|
`eslint --init`
|
|
|
|
|
2023-05-23 07:41:15 +02:00
|
|
|
- Lintuj jeden lub więcej plików:
|
2020-04-15 18:07:54 +02:00
|
|
|
|
2023-05-19 09:29:50 +05:30
|
|
|
`eslint {{ścieżka/do/pliku1.js ścieżka/do/pliku2.js ...}}`
|
2020-04-15 18:07:54 +02:00
|
|
|
|
2023-05-23 07:41:15 +02:00
|
|
|
- Napraw wykryte problemy:
|
2020-04-15 18:07:54 +02:00
|
|
|
|
|
|
|
`eslint --fix`
|
|
|
|
|
2023-05-23 07:41:15 +02:00
|
|
|
- Lintuj używając podanego pliku konfiguracyjnego:
|
2020-04-15 18:07:54 +02:00
|
|
|
|
2023-05-23 07:41:15 +02:00
|
|
|
`eslint -c {{ścieżka/do/pliku_konfiguracyjnego}} {{ścieżka/do/pliku1.js ścieżka/do/pliku2.js}}`
|